He is a current core team member, not former [0].
I'm not too worried about his claims. His claim was about the Foundation being shadow-controlled by Amazon (they employed the board chair who had more influence while they lacked an Executive Director). The foundation manages the assets (donations, legal marks, etc) and has no control of the actual language. For Amazon to take control, theyd have to get the board involved and then leverage the assets against the developers. Nothing like this has happened and there is now an Executive Director.
When observing that incident, I noticed that those joining the bandwagon didn't seem to have direct knowledge of the situation. Those that did, stayed quiet or made general statements about the claims not being accurate regarding why there wasn't an Executive Director yet (interim or not). To me, this suggests something happened that, professionally, people feel should be kept confidential and I try to support that by not doing further speculation.
[0] https://www.rust-lang.org/governance/teams/core